MHD axisymmetric flow of third grade fluid between porous disks with heat transfer

摘要 The magnetohydrodynamic (MHD) flow of the third grade fluid between two permeable disks with heat transfer is investigated. The governing partial differential equa- tions are converted into the ordinary differential equations by suitable transformations. The transformed equations are solved by the homotopy analysis method (HAM). The expressions for square residual errors are defined, and the optimal values of convergence- control parameters are selected. The dimensionless velocity and temperature fields are examined for various dimensionless parameters. The skin friction coefficient and the Nus- selt number are tabulated to analyze the effects of dimensionless parameters.
